Understanding the Essence of Commercial Interior Design Firms

Commercial interior design firms are the visionary entities responsible for conceptualizing, designing, and executing interior spaces tailored to the specific needs and objectives of businesses. Unlike residential design, which focuses on creating personalized living environments, commercial design is driven by the unique requirements of businesses, brands, and target audiences.

These firms operate at the intersection of creativity and functionality, blending artistic flair with strategic thinking to deliver spaces that not only captivate the senses but also optimize workflow, enhance productivity, and foster positive experiences. Whether it's a corporate headquarters seeking to inspire innovation, a retail store aiming to drive foot traffic, or a restaurant aiming to create a memorable dining experience, commercial interior design firms are equipped with the expertise and insight to bring these visions to life.

Methodologies and Approaches in Commercial Interior Design

  1. Discovery and Research: The journey begins with a comprehensive understanding of the client's business, objectives, target audience, and industry landscape. Commercial interior design firms conduct in-depth research and analysis to uncover insights that inform the design process, including market trends, user preferences, spatial requirements, and regulatory considerations.

  2. Conceptualization and Ideation: Armed with insights gleaned from research, designers embark on the creative phase, brainstorming ideas, and conceptualizing design visions that align with the client's goals and aspirations. This stage involves sketching, mood boards, and 3D visualizations to articulate design concepts and establish a shared vision between the client and the design team.

  3. Design Development: Once the concept is approved, designers proceed to refine and develop the design, fleshing out details such as materials, colors, furnishings, and finishes. Collaborative discussions and feedback loops ensure that the design evolves iteratively, incorporating input from stakeholders while adhering to budgetary constraints and project timelines.

  4. Implementation and Execution: With the design finalized, the focus shifts to implementation, where meticulous planning and project management are essential to bringing the vision to fruition. Commercial interior design firms oversee the construction, procurement, and installation processes, coordinating with contractors, vendors, and artisans to ensure quality craftsmanship and timely delivery.

  5. Post-Occupancy Evaluation: The journey doesn't end with project completion; commercial interior design firms conduct post-occupancy evaluations to assess the performance of the space and gather feedback from users. This iterative process allows designers to identify areas for improvement, address any issues that arise, and refine their approach for future projects.
